Full-time, permanent position. Salary ranges from £25,528 to £26,694 on Grade B, depending on knowledge, skills and experience. Based at Sports Park, with seasonal work at the outdoor pool and St Luke’s Sport Centre.

Responsibilities:

  • Ensure efficient, safe operation of the three sites and deliver high standards of service across all facilities.
  • Provide lifeguarding where qualified; set up and take down equipment.
  • Supervise the gyms and maintain cleanliness of all facilities.

Qualifications & Experience:

  • Experience in a similar environment dealing with a varied cross-section of customers.
  • Aware of health-and-safety issues.
  • Proactive, meticulous, team-mindset and a desire to succeed.
